Transaction fb2b884dac109b55ff7a915d21af31adcb280f1759055d07ac743f57c8f485c0
1 Input
1 Output
-
fb2b884dac109b55ff7a915d21af31adcb280f1759055d07ac743f57c8f485c0:0
- value
- 1382588
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d9066692dde36b0a902508aaa99abbc155ef6d35 OP_EQUAL
- address
- 3MUYDu2mbkaDwAvtwx2cq8UphENVksiqKR